A piece power-packed with details, this 1:4 statue focuses on The Penguin, one of Batman’s most prominent adversaries. Daimyo (Japanese for “Feudal Lord”) is the title given to powerful landholding magnate lords in Feudal Japan. A cunning, resourceful lord with strong connections, The Penguin Daimyo luxuriates in his Norimono (a Japanese Palanquin used by nobilities), accompanied by his penguin underlings. The elaborate Norimono is embellished with traditional Japanese inspired motifs, intricate gold ornaments, and details. Recurring elements related to The Penguin decorate the main panels and roof of the Norimono. Two penguin bodyguards who are of a bigger build carrying the Norimono.
